ANALISIS FAKTOR-FAKTOR YANG BERPENGARUH TERHADAP AUDIT DELAY PADA PERUSAHAAN PERBANKAN Selly Puspita Sari, 09.05.52.0196; Wardjono, Wardjono
Students Journal of Accounting and Banking Vol 2, No 1 (2013): VOL. 2 NO. 1 EDISI PERTAMA 2013
Publisher : Students Journal of Accounting and Banking

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ar

Abstract

This study aims to identify and analyzethe effect of the level of profitability, firm size, Non Performing Loan, Loan to Deposit Ratio, and the external auditors of the Audit Delay banking companies listed in Indonesia Stock Exchange.Its population is banking companies listed in Indonesia Stock Exchange in 2008-2011, the samples taken in this study were 27 companies, and the sampling technique used was purposive random sampling. The method of analysis used in this study is the Multiple Linear Regression Analysis. The analysis tool used was SPSS.The results of this study to test the F-test statistics showed that between independen variables jointly affect the Audit Delay. From the results of hypothesis testing showed that Non Performing Loan has a significant Positive effect, Loan to Deposit Ratio has a significant negative effect. while the firm size, variable profitability, and external auditors variables have a negative impact, but not significant.Keywords: Audit Delay, profitability, firm size, external auditors, Non Performing Loan, Loan to Deposit Ratio.
ANALISIS FAKTOR – FAKTOR YANG MEMPENGARUHI HARGA SAHAM PADA PERUSAHAAN REAL ESTATE DAN PROPERTY DI BURSA EFEK INDONESIA Dian Ratnawati, 10.05.52.0050; Wardjono, Wardjono
Students Journal of Accounting and Banking Vol 3, No 1 (2014): vol. 3 no. 1 edisi april 2014
Publisher : Students Journal of Accounting and Banking

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ar

Abstract

This study aims to determine the factor of the Current Ratio (CR), Debt To Equity Ratio (DER), Return on Equity (ROE), Retun on Assets (ROA), and net profit margin (NPM) of the companys stock price and the Real Estate category Property list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X). The population is the entire Real Estate and Property companies in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X) the number of 49 companies and research over the period 2009 to 2011. Samples taken in this study is as much 44companie. The sampling technique used was purposive sampling. The analytical tool used in this study is multiple regression analysis. The results showed that the coefficient of determination in this study is the value of Adjusted R Square of 32.9%. As for the test statistic F-test showed that, between CurrentRatio (CR), Debt To Equity Ratio (DER), Return on Equity (ROE) Return on Assets (ROA), and net profit margin (NPM) jointly affect the price stock. Hypothesis testing results show that there is positive Return On Equity (ROE) on stock prices. While to Current Ratio (CR), Debt To Equity Ratio (DER), Return on Assets (ROA), Net Profit Margin (NPM) shows that there is a negative effect on stock prices.Keywords : Current Ratio (CR), Debt To Equity Ratio (DER), Return On Equity (ROE), Return On Asset (ROA), Net Profit Margin (NPM), And Stock Price.

ANALISIS FAKTOR-FAKTORYANG MEMPENGARUHI PENYALURAN KREDIT PADA BANK YANG TERDAFTAR DI BURSA EFEK INDONESIA Tri Ngayomi, 10.05.52.0149; Wardjono, Wardjono
Students Journal of Accounting and Banking Vol 3, No 1 (2014): vol. 3 no. 1 edisi april 2014
Publisher : Students Journal of Accounting and Banking

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ar

Abstract

The aim of this study was to analyze the effect of deposit from third parties, capital adequacy ratio, non performing loan, return on assets and Bank Indonesia certificates. The research object is the Banking Compan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X) in year 2010 to 2012. Samples taken in this study were as many as 25 banking companies. The sampling technique used was purposive sampling. The method of analysis used in this study is that by using multiple linear regression method  requires normality test, the classical assumption examination which consist of multicollinearity test, heteroscedasticity test, and autocorrelation test and strength test models consisting of: coefficient of determination test and F test. Hypothesis testing using t- statistic. The results of this study indicate that the variable deposit from third parties showed significant positive effect to total of loans. The variable capital adequacy ratio, non performing loan, and Bank Indonesia certificates were not significant negative effect to total of loans. Return on assets variable is not significant positive effect to total of loans. Keywords: deposit from third parties, capital adequacy ratio, non performing loan, return on sssets, Bank Indonesia certificates, and Loans

ANALISIS FAKTOR – FAKTOR YANG MEMPENGARUHI HARGA SAHAM PADA PERUSAHAAN PERTAMBANGAN YANG TERDAFTAR DI BURSA EFEK INDONESIA Rini Ratnawati, 06.05.52.0023; Wardjono, Wardjono
Students Journal of Accounting and Banking Vol 3, No 2 (2014): Vol. 3 No. 2 Edisi Oktober 2014
Publisher : Students Journal of Accounting and Banking

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ar

Abstract

This study aims to determine the effect of variable ROE, EPS, PER, Size, and CR on stock prices in mining companies listed on the Indonesian Stock Exchange (BEI). The population is the entire mining company in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X) the number of 134 companies and the period of 2009-2012. Samples taken in this study were 95 companies that are not consecutive - participated. The sampling technique used was purposive sampling. The analytical tool used in this study is the Multiple Linear Regression Analysis. The results showed that the coefficient of determination in this study is the value of Adjusted R Square of 21.9%. As for the test statistic F-test shows that the ROE. EPS, PER, Size, and CR together - the same effect on stock prices. And partial hypothesis testing results show that there is a significant positive effect of EPS on stock prices. As for the ROE, Size and CR positive effect was not significant. Keywords: Return on Equity, Earnings Per Share, Price Earning Ratio, Size, Current Ratio and stock price
